Best for

  • Design-led marketing and brand sites
  • Content-heavy teams needing built-in CMS and hosting
  • Marketers chasing AI-search visibility (AEO)

Not for

  • Small teams needing a simple site — heavy overkill
  • One-page or brochure sites — a page builder is enough
  • App-like products needing custom backends and logic
  • Teams that must self-host or own their stack
